Diablo 4 General Manager Rod Fergusson Leaves Blizzard After 5 Years

In a surprise announcement, Diablo 4's General Manager Rod Fergusson has announced his departure from Blizzard/Microsoft after 5 years of managing Diablo on Social Media. In his time overseeing the Diablo Franchise at Blizzard, he has been credited for the release of Diablo II: Resurrected, Diablo Immortal, and, of course, Diablo 4, including the Vessel of Hatred Expansion.

With a long history of games before his time at Blizzard, including the Gears of War series, the beloved mobile game series Infinity Blade, and BioShock Infinite, Fergusson brought a wealth of experience with him to Blizzard. Within the gaming industry, Fergusson has often been praised for his ability to close projects and get troubled games shipped out to the public. In an interview with Polygon he has expressed his drive and dedication in that regard as a pet peeve.

Rod Fergusson
“ phrase is a pet peeve of mine,” Fergusson said. “I hate the phrase ‘it’s ready when it’s ready.’ When I first came to Blizzard, somebody put a slide up that had that on there, and I went, ‘Nope! You’re deleting that.’ And they were like, ‘What are you talking about?’ I’m like, ‘That’s not how I make video games.’”
